Inspiration and Overview:

Our after-school program is designed to provide children with a unique opportunity to learn and appreciate traditional Chinese culture. Our primary focus is on Chinese Lion Dance, a centuries-old performance art that involves acrobatics, music, and teamwork.

These performances are Hong De’s most effective form of outreach, displaying the pageantry and wonder of the art form. The example set by Hong De’s youth performers at these events communicates the group’s mission of reaching diverse communities, and after the excitement generated by the participatory, interactive demonstrations, what follows are discussions with school leaders and community groups about how Hong De can provide after school programs within their community.

The program will be available to youth participants free of charge and will serve as an introduction to the skills and tenets of Lion Dance for those enrolled, as well as an introduction of Hong De to the larger community the organization hopes to impact.

Program Structure:

The program runs for the duration of the school year. Each class is led by an instructor who has extensive experience in Chinese culture and the performing arts. Classes are designed to be both educational and fun, with a focus on building skills such as teamwork, discipline, and creativity.

Throughout the program, students will learn the history and significance of Lion Dance, as well as the physical techniques and skills required to perform. In addition to learning the Lion Dance movements, children will learn to play the accompanying instruments and work as a team to coordinate the dance. There will be multiple events for the students to perform Lion Dance. Giving children the opportunity to be celebrated at performances is one of the key ways Hong De demonstrates the importance of each child’s effort and the beauty of teamwork, courage, and determination.

Benefits of joining Lion Dance:

Our after-school program provides numerous benefits for children, including:

  • Promoting multicultural understanding and appreciation
  • Developing mental skills of discipline, creativity, focus, perseverance, and confidence 
  • Building physical skills of strength, flexibility, endurance and fine motor skills.
  • Learning social skills such as teamwork, collaboration, and self-expression.
